Cathay United Bank pays Hong Kong$11m for CDD and risk management failures
The Hong Kong branch of Cathay United Bank Limited (CUBHK) has been fined HK$11,000,000 (US$1,401,300) by the Hong Kong Monetary Authority (HKMA) after an onsite inspection and further investigation discovered rule breaches around customer due diligence (CDD) and risk management between April 2012 and February 2016.
